Visual Narratives: A Social Justice Collage Workshop with Jason Montgomery

Art for the Soul is excited to announce a series of our Youth Social Justice Art workshops. Local artists will lead short lectures and hands-on workshops to inspire and engage youth, ages 13-18 years, around social justice issues. 


Jason Montgomery, co-founder the arts activism collective Attack Bear Press and 50 Arrow Gallery, will lead this collage workshop designed to empower young participants to explore and communicate their experiences as BIPOC individuals. Through the creative process of collage-making, participants will have the opportunity to construct visual stories that reflect their perspectives on identity, culture, and social justice. About Jason:

Jason R. Montgomery is a Chicano/Indigenous Californian activist, writer, painter, and playwright from El Centro, California. In 2016 he co-founded the arts activism collective Attack Bear Press and in 2020 he founded 50 Arrow Gallery. Along with Alexandra Woolner, Jason is 2021-2023 Easthampton Poets Laureate.
